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Manor Road to Henley-in-Arden start from as little as £13.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Manor Road to Henley-in-Arden are available for £45.30 one way, or £89.40 return

Manor Road's Facilities and Amenities

The station is equipped to accommodate a wide range of passengers through its detailed facilities. Tickets can be purchased at Manor Road through the ticket office, which operates from practically the early hours at 5:41 AM until 00:15, even on Sunday for those spontaneous weekend travels. While there are no standalone ticket machines, you can easily collect tickets bought online at the ticket office itself.

Accessibility is a mixed bag at the station. For those requiring step-free access, the Liverpool-bound platform is fully accessible. However, accessing the West Kirby-bound platform involves navigating a stepped footbridge. Helping those with hearing impairments, an induction loop is available, and there’s indeed ramp access for trains to further ensure ease of use for all travelers.

Connectivity and Travel Options from Manor Road

Whether you need a rail replacement service or are planning a quick airport run, Manor Road's connectivity does not disappoint. If Liverpool John Lennon Airport is on your itinerary, combined rail/bus tickets are available from any Merseyrail station, simplifying your journey. As for bus information and general onward travel, resources can be accessed through Merseytravel’s website or by contacting Traveline.

Taxis, on the other hand, are not directly available at the station, so you might want to plan a little ahead if you’re relying on this mode of transport.

Station Facilities and Amenities

Henley-in-Arden station is equipped with the essentials you'd expect for a hassle-free travel experience. While there isn't a ticket office, rest assured that ticket machines are available for you to purchase and collect tickets. If you've already booked your tickets online, you can simply collect them from these machines, which are also wheelchair accessible, ensuring a smooth experience for everyone.

Although there are no staffed help available at the station, a help point is present for travelers in need of assistance. For those requiring additional support, the station offers step-free access to all platforms, meaning navigating around is straightforward. While the station does not have waiting rooms, you’ll find seating areas available to kick back and relax before embarking on your journey. Please note that there are no restrooms, refreshment facilities, or shops at the station, so plan ahead if you need any of these services.

Travel Connections

Henley-in-Arden's location provides convenient travel connections. If your journey requires a bus, the rail replacement service operates from a nearby stop on Station Road. This could come in handy, especially if there are any disruptions on the railway lines. Bus information for onward travel can be found on the National Rail site, ensuring that you always have access to your next adventure. If you prefer the comfort of a taxi, a local service can be reached at Henley 01564 793338.
